[Jeonghyun Choi Master Final Recital] When Spinoza’s Ethics Meets Jazz ARTIST NOTE - This concert is a journey through imagined worlds shaped by Spinoza’s Ethics and my own experiences. Through composition and improvisation, I explore substance, sadness, abjection, remorse, and the possibility of freedom. The music moves between philosophical experiment and personal vulnerability. 02. On Abjection: When sadness comes, I often see myself as less than I truly am. Spinoza calls this “abjection”: sadness that lowers our view of ourselves. Rather than escaping it, I try to understand and face it. This piece is my musical reflection on that struggle. I am still vulnerable, but without confronting this feeling, I cannot move forward.
